The City of Sarasota recently rolled out a new online portal for submitting plans, permit applications and other documents. This is a convenient, safe option for the growing number of individuals who prefer to conduct business online. The ePlans permitting portal can found by clicking on the “Permits & Licenses” button here. The department’s Building Division has begun accepting credit card payments for permits online and established a drop box in the City Hall Annex lobby to allow for contact-free document pickups and drop-offs.

The city has also launched an integrated voice response (IVR) system that allows contractors and property owners to schedule, reschedule and cancel inspections and check the results through an automated phone line and text service. Next-day inspections can be scheduled by calling the IVR line up at (941) 263-6998 or text "schedule" to (844) 394-2702 until 9 p.m., depending on availability.
